Windows Insider builds are released across several channels, each targeting a different audience and stage of development. The Beta Channel offers more stable builds for users who want to preview upcoming features closer to release. The Experimental Channel provides early access to new ideas and features that are still in active development. Specialized experimental channels, such as ... Updates are based on Windows 11, version 25H2 via an enablement package (Build 26220.8340). Many features are rolled out using Controlled Feature Rollout technology, starting with a subset of Insiders and ramping up over time as we monitor feedback to see how they land before pushing them out to everyone in this channel. The desktop watermark shown at the lower right corner of the desktop is ... The desktop watermark shown at the lower right corner of the desktop is normal for Windows Insider pre-release builds. For Windows Insiders who want to be the first to try new features, see the available list of features to toggle on at the Feature flags page under Settings > Windows Update > Windows Insider Program. As we begin the transition to the updated Windows Insider Program, all new build release notes will be labeled under the new channel names, even though Insiders in the Canary 29500 series Channel may not yet find themselves having transitioned to Experimental (Future Platforms). Flighting is the process of running Windows Insider Preview Builds on your device. When you run these early versions of Windows and give us feedback, you can help us shape the future of Windows. Once you've registered for the program, you can run Insider Preview builds on as many devices as you want, each in the channel of your choice.
